Running LightningPiggyOS v5.0.X
This major update is fully loaded! Your piggy can now be updated without affecting configuration settings and configured wirelessly via its own hotspot—no more reconfiguring between updates! We’ve also made a hog-load of user experience improvements and fixes to keep things running as smooth as a hairy hog’s back.
Version 5.0.6
* Fixed QR encoding of lightning addresses (like oink@demo.lnpiggy.com). A nod towards NWC (Nostr Wallet Connect) since most supporting wallets offer a lightning address
Version 5.0.5
* Reduced WiFi connection failure sleep from 8h to 4h
* Switched to timeapi.io as worldtimeapi.org is down
* Re-enabled web authentication for Configuration Mode
Version 5.0.4
* Fixed issue where the “Always Run Webserver” setting was ignored
Version 5.0.3
* Now fetching fiat prices from Coingecko instead of Coindesk (due to service outage)
* Added additional websocket debugging output
Version 5.0.2
* Reduced long press duration for Configuration Mode from 5s to 3s
* Improved long press responsiveness during WiFi connection and display rendering
* Enabled “Captive Portal” DNS to guide users to the Configuration Mode webpage
* Disabled web authentication for Configuration Mode
Version 5.0.1
* Added “Restart” button to the configuration webpage
* Fixed boot loop issue caused by faulty sleep logic and failed assertions
* Reduced WiFi connection timeout from 42s to 30s
* If WiFi connection fails, the device now shows an error and sleeps instead of starting Access Point mode
Version 5.0.0
* Introduced easy configuration without reflashing
* Device can now become a WiFi hotspot for configuration
* Configuration Mode triggers when:
* No configuration is found
* WiFi connection fails
* Long press on “IO39” button
Oinkward!
Credits
* nostr:nprofile1qqspsyfhq487vr04z6yhvvglp06ym0jt6nfwptmfxfwla606sx5vhks9qgyxq with thanks to nostr:nprofile1qqs0v9gpww6adureks65pkz2322a2r8srfyvn4sr0xzw8ktqp42j9tcxwxva2 for the awesome web configuration page.
* Lead photo: “LightingPiggy” drawn by Kiralynn age 10 at Bitcoin 2024 in Nashville
Team LightningPiggy
LightingPiggy is an electronic cash piggy bank for children, that accepts Bitcoin sent over the Lightning Network. It displays payment amounts, messages, and the total satoshis saved.
Our vision is to make bitcoin the savings’ standard for every child, while creating an educational platform to inspire future generations, not only to save in bitcoin, but also to learn to code and build in a free and open-source way.
Build your own: https://www.lightningpiggy.com/build/
Chat with our community: https://t.me/LightningPiggy
Join our shadowy super coders: https://github.com/LightningPiggy
Support the project: https://geyser.fund/project/lightningpiggy
Follow us on Nostr: https://njump.me/npub1y2qcaseaspuwvjtyk4suswdhgselydc42ttlt0t2kzhnykne7s5swvaffq
Follow us on X: https://twitter.com/lightningpiggy
#LightningPiggy #STEMM #BitcoinKids #FOSS #BuildInPublic #bitcoin

Are there specific challenges? Maybe some people like to hack on nostr:nprofile1qqsz9qvwcv7cq78xf9jt2cwg8xm5gvljxu2494l4h44tptejtfulg2gpzamhxue69uhhyetvv9ujuurjd9kkzmpwdejhgtc0ljlee NWC integration?
🙏
Development on the nostr:nprofile1qqsz9qvwcv7cq78xf9jt2cwg8xm5gvljxu2494l4h44tptejtfulg2gld27jy codebase is now smoking thanks to the open-source QEMU ESP32 emulator created by nostr:nprofile1qqspsyfhq487vr04z6yhvvglp06ym0jt6nfwptmfxfwla606sx5vhks9qgyxq! The emulator now includes display emulation, as shown here with the piggy configuration page by Dr.Shift⚡️. Stay tuned for some sizzling hot advancements to come 🥓🔥
Emulator link: https://github.com/LightningPiggy/lightning-piggy/blob/master/Emulation.md
#LightningPiggy #BuildInPublic
Oink! oink! ⚡️🐽

One small step for nostr:npub1y2qcaseaspuwvjtyk4suswdhgselydc42ttlt0t2kzhnykne7s5swvaffq, one giant leap for the open source community!
nostr:npub1rqgnwp20ucxl295fwcc37zl5fklyh4xjuzhkjvjalm5l4qdge0dqx9dkr7 has developed and released a fully open QEMU ESP32 emulator with WiFi and full network capabilities.
#LightningPiggy #BuildInPublic
Oink! oink! ⚡️🐽
nostr:note1mvx76z5k6v6362gv6mknzxtlc5gy52x697g3hnshmftslsfn4rrsc70xe6
I found one, but it didn’t show how many sats where in it nostr:npub1y2qcaseaspuwvjtyk4suswdhgselydc42ttlt0t2kzhnykne7s5swvaffq

That one looks stuffed with sats! Only way to find out is to give it a shake ;)
Okay, come on! Who’s sending memes and ads loaded with sats to our LightningPiggy?
nostr:npub1jg552aulj07skd6e7y2hu0vl5g8nl5jvfw8jhn6jpjk0vjd0waksvl6n8n ?


With everyone rooting for our success, 2025 is set to be an oink-credible adventure! 🎉 To kick things off, we’re thrilled to announce the release of LightningPiggy Code Version 4.4.x!
What's New...
User Experience Improvements:
* Added support for Malaysian Ringgit (MYR) fiat currency with the “RM” prefix.
* Piggy will now ignore unsuccessful payments, making transactions smoother.
Fixes:
* Resolved an issue where the device remained awake (causing battery drain) when it couldn’t connect to Wi-Fi.
Credits
* Thomas (https://github.com/ThomasFarstrike).
* Lead photo: “Lavender" by Eve | Bitcoin 2024 Nashville | LightingPiggy Character Design Challenge
Team LightningPiggy
LightingPiggy is an electronic cash piggy bank for children, that accepts Bitcoin sent over the Lightning Network. It displays payment amounts, messages, and the total satoshis saved.
Our vision is to make bitcoin the savings’ standard for every child, while creating an educational platform to inspire future generations, not only to save in bitcoin, but also to learn to code and build in a free and open-source way.
Build your own: https://www.lightningpiggy.com/build/
Chat with our community: https://t.me/LightningPiggy
Join our shadowy super coders: https://github.com/LightningPiggy
Support the project: https://geyser.fund/project/lightningpiggy
#LightningPiggy #STEMM #BitcoinKids #FOSS #BuildInPublic #bitcoin

Happy New Year & Happy Genesis Block Day!
Thank you for your appreciation and support during the last 144 x 365 blocks⚡️🐽

“BACON” written 24 times
Like our friends at nostr:npub1ylwh3snzv3hw9k3lum0kxx5h7v04xd76uqccnney8fmpqehluevqge7jxa , today marks two years since we started “Running nostr” 🥳
We too would like to show our love and appreciation to everyone working tirelessly in this space, building a brighter future for generations to come.
Onward!
#bitcoin #nostr #stem++
nostr:note1z8vjnduhwkp6u7wdxs6v69z5mnn0skhswledqrn07tq8pzsramwsyu2rw7
Team LightingPiggy wishes you a Merry Christmas!
We hope you have a ham-tastic holiday with all the trimmings!
Don’t go bacon our hearts, keep hogging those sats babe 🧡

Someone (I think nostr:npub17rz6swhn2lgeam84mm786e9m268hhqde7d6gaasx8g9znjdsj2pqgxzm6p) asked about gifting #Bitcoin and there were some good ideas on how to do it. For family (since you will have the seed phrase):
1. BIP-85 child private key, print seed phrase template (https://github.com/pluja/Mnemonic-Seed-Bakcup/blob/master/Templates-PDF/24-word-seed-btc.pdf) and send 12 or 24 words.
2. BitDayCards via https://www.bitdaycards.com/
3. nostr:npub1y2qcaseaspuwvjtyk4suswdhgselydc42ttlt0t2kzhnykne7s5swvaffq DIY #lightning piggy bank that you build.
For others:
4. SATSCARD by nostr:npub12ctjk5lhxp6sks8x83gpk9sx3hvk5fz70uz4ze6uplkfs9lwjmsq2rc5ky
5. nostr:npub13qv9uflfdn70c0zcccju7uxymwn407xjax4he2uq75qj5dp7klfqt74rrf, where you can print a greeting card or send as an e-card. It includes onboarding for newbies and if they don't claim the gift, it's returned to you.
Personally, I love #5 even for family. What are some other ways? #asknostr
Thank you for recommending our project 💜
Sorry to hear about that Justin. Are you running your own LNbits server? Can you still access your wallet?
Here’s a remote signer project… https://github.com/nostr-connect/nostrum
We've scratched our own itch and released piggy code 4.3.2 available at https://lightningpiggy.github.io
It adds the Spanish 🇪🇸 translations by Pedrotronic and fixes "instant" payment updates (when the piggy is not asleep) that broke due to an LNBits API change.
Now that feels better ⚡️🐽
This usually happens because of the cable. You need one that transmits both power and data. Change it or check it’s a data cable by connecting it with a hard drive, or anything else that works with data.
Okay, does anything happen when you do that?
Sorry to hear that. What step of a process are you getting stuck at?
A new ⚡️🐽 is born. Imagine the delight every time a zap arrives!
Bitcoin kids are the best!!
nostr:npub1nwxev0juktpyjjd5m02ct47gz3a74dm8j9r5vhyp0cdu2v7teh4q0fyk7u


